Dear Parents,
Like many of our Year 5 families, we are on the tour circuit, looking for a secondary school for the boys. It is such a big decision and there are so many factors to take into consideration. This is how many of the parents, we are currently taking on tours of HT, are feeling. It has made me reflective about the benefits of communities.
I feel very lucky to be part of the Holy Trinity and St. Mary’s community where parents and teachers work as teams to support our children. Where the staff can look at the students and instantly know that something is up and then have a strong enough relationship to talk about it.
On a recent tour I asked our school captains, Indie and Patrick to think about what they like about Holy Trinity. Indie said it feels like a giant family, Patrick said not only do the teachers teach us subjects and learning, they teach us to be good people. I couldn't have been happier that this is how they feel. The staff have been making many changes to how they teach but if children don’t feel happy, learning doesn’t happen. Please communicate with your child’s teacher if problems arise, so all our children feel like Indie and Patrick.
